any clever tips for protecting newly sown grass seed ?

2 replies

gingeroots · 03/04/2016 09:36

I'm attempting some lawn ( though I wouldn't truly describe it as a lawn ) repairs .

I did a fairly large patch yesterday ( well 2' by 1') and have covered it with fine plastic mesh secured with cheap wire edging stuff from pound shop .

But I'm very worried that a bird might get tangled up somehow - I do hope this is just me being anxious ?

And I've got numerous smaller patches to do - do people just put lots of seed down and hope the birds will leave some ?

Any advice gratefully received ..

OP posts:
Report
DoreenLethal · 03/04/2016 09:39

I just sow it, rake it in and water. Only protection is not to walk on that bit for a while.
